  • ZL-30T 30 ton industrial FRP counter flow cooling tower - Plant Manager Operations, 105.51 kW heat rejection, 23.4 m3/h water flow rate, 230 CMM airflow at 770 mm fan diameter, CE ISO certified for HVAC and process cooling applications.
    ZL-30T FRP counter flow cooling tower engineered for 30 ton (105.51 kW) heat rejection. 23.4 m3/h water flow, 0.75 kW fan motor, 230 CMM airflow. FRP shell, ABS fan. 5 deg C approach to wet-bulb at 27 deg C design condition. Specifications: 105.51 kW heat rejection at 30 refrigeration ton, FRP counter-flow shell with 5 deg C approach to wet-bulb 27 deg C design. 230 CMM airflow at 770 mm fan diameter, 0.75 kW motor at 380V 3-phase 50 Hz, 16 kPa head loss at 23.4 m3/h design flow. Dry weight 116 kg, operating weight 530 kg. CE ISO 9001:2015 certified, IP55 Class F insulation, FRP shell with ABS fan. Operating weight 530 kg with 116 kg dry weight enables rooftop and ground-level installation across multi-site manufacturing facilities. Suitable for 24/7 continuous duty cycle with weekly operator rounds. Multi-site standardization: identical footprint across ZL series enables spare parts commonality and reduced operator training cost.
